What's the best time of year to stay at a B&B in Karauli?
When you're dreaming of a escape to Karauli, make sure that you take the year-round temperatures into account. The hottest months are usually May and June, with an average temperature of 34°C, while the coldest months are January and December, with an average of 19°C. The rainiest months in Karauli are August, July, September and June, with each month seeing an average of 207 mm of rainfall.
What is there to do in Karauli?
If you want to see some popular attractions in Karauli, you might enjoy a visit to Kaila Devi Temple. You might also consider a trip to sites such as Shri Mahavirji Jain Temple or Madan Mohanji Temple if you have time to see more of the area.
